WebForced perspective is a technique that employs optical illusion to make an object appear farther away, closer, larger, or smaller than it actually is. It manipulates human visual perception through the use of scaled objects and the correlation between them and their background. Using the monocular cue of aerial perspective, the eye uses the relative luminescence of objects in a scene to discern relative distance. Filmmakers and photographers combat this cue by manually increasing the luminescence of objects farther away to equal that of objects in the desired plane. Web5 feb. 2024 · Detail and Texture Things with more detail and visible texture seem to appear closer. Things with less detail appear farther away. This is true in terms of paint application, too. Web11 aug. 2014 · 1 Answer. If an object is twice as far away, the angle it subtends (in the small angle approximation) is half as large. The solid angle it covers is then one quarter as large. This reflects the fact that the surface angle of a sphere of radius R is 4 π R 2 so as R doubles the portion of the sphere that the object covers is reduced by a factor 4.
